Академия Специальных Курсов по Компьютерным Технологиям
    Главная страница Послать письмо
 
AskIt.ru  
   
   
   
   
   
   
 
 
  Главная / Заказные курсы / Применение Systems Management Server 2003
 
 

Получить учебные материалы по этому курсу


<-- Назад Читать дальше -->

12.4 Автоматизация работы по обслуживанию сайта SMS 2003

Автоматизация задач обслуживания сайта SMS 2003, команды SQL (SQL Commands), задачи обслуживания сайта (Site Maintenance Tasks)

Помимо мониторинга работы сайта SMS 2003 и диагностики проблем, администратору SMS 2003 необходимо также выполнять различные операции по обслуживанию сайта: выполнять резервное копирование, удалять старые данные и т.п.

Для автоматизации работы по обслуживанию сайта в SMS 2003 предусмотрены специальные средства. Настроить их проще всего из контейнера Site Database | Site Hierarchy | код_сайта | Site Settings | Site Maintenance. В этом контейнере — два подконтейнера:

·        SQL Commands — команды SQL, которые будут выполняться по расписанию в базе данных сайта. Например, можно создать команду, которая будет производить очистку журналов транзакций или проверку целостности базы данных. Конечно же, нет никакой необходимости выполнять эти действия только средствами сервера SMS 2003. Такое же выполнение заданий по расписанию можно организовать и встроенными средствами SQL Server, например, SQL Server Agent. Однако вполне возможно, что за SQL Server и серверы SMS 2003 на предприятии отвечают разные люди, и эта возможность была предоставлена администратору сервера SMS 2003 специально.

Никаких встроенных команд SQL изначально не предусмотрено. Все необходимые команды администратор должен создать самостоятельно.

·        Tasks — задачи SMS 2003, которые предопределены заранее. В отличие от команд SQL, все доступные задачи созданы изначально, и свою задачу администратор создать не может.

Ниже представлен список задач по обслуживанию сайта SMS 2003, представленных в этом контейнере, с краткими комментариями:

·        Backup SMS Site Server — задача, предназначенная для выполнения резервного копирования сервера SMS 2003. Эта задача будет подробно рассмотрена в следующем разделе;

·        Rebuild Indexes — задача по перестроению индексов в базе данных сайта. При перестроении индексов выполняется дефрагментация таблиц и индексов, что повышает производительность системы (кроме того, при этом также устраняются возможные ошибки). По умолчанию эта задача выполняется раз в неделю по воскресеньям. При выборе расписания для этой задачи необходимо учесть, что во время перестроения индексов база данных становится недоступной для пользователей;

·        Monitor Keys — выполняется операция по проверки целостности связей в базе данных сайта;

·        Delete... — вес эти операции предназначены для удаления старых данных в базе данных сервера SMS 2003, что предотвращает ее разрастание. Для каждой из этих задач предусмотрено свое расписание и свое пороговое значение, после которого данные считаются старыми. Если вы используете данные сервера SMS 2003 для создания отчетов за длительный период времени (например, по инвентаризации), то следует хорошо подумать над тем, удовлетворяют ли вас значения по умолчанию;

·        Summarize Software Metering... — эти задачи предназначены для генерации на основе данных Software Metering сводной информации для отчетов;

·        Clear Install Flag — эта задача убирает из базы данных сайта флаг, который сообщает о том, что клиент установлен, если клиент в течение длительного времени не обнаруживается в рамках процесса Heartbeat Discovery.

Еще раз отметим, что приведенный список задач является исчерпывающим. Самостоятельно создать задачи по обслуживанию сервер SMS 2003 не позволяет. Если нужно автоматизировать другие операции на сервере SMS 2003. следует подумать про применение административных скриптов, которые используют объектную модель SMS 2003. Найти необходимую документацию можно в SMS 2003 SDK и SMS 2003 Script Repository. Оба этих набора можно скачать с сайта Microsoft.

 

   
   
   
   
   
   
   
   
   
   
 
<-- Назад Читать дальше -->

Получить учебные материалы по этому курсу


 
© 2004-2008, Академия Специальных Курсов
по Информационным Технологиям
.
Все права защищены.

Разработка NevaStudio
г. Санкт-Петербург, Васильевский остров,
20-я линия, д. 7
Офис 101, 2-й этаж
Телефон: 8(812)922-47-60
E-mail: info@askit.ru